Modern hair straightener factories must deliver micro-controller-driven heat distribution to avoid cuticle degradation. Our core technology integrates Ceramic MCH (Metal Ceramics Heater) elements and NTC thermistors checking temperatures up to 200 times per second. By transitioning from classic relay structures to custom IGBT (Insulated-Gate Bipolar Transistor) architectures, we achieve flash speeds of under 0.5 seconds on optoelectronic hair styling and hair removal tools. This technology also ensures consistent power levels across thousands of operations without power sag.
We are refining the cooling interfaces on home-use and commercial styling devices. Utilizing military-grade Peltier cooling modules combined with optical-grade synthetic sapphire lenses, our devices keep skin temperature at a comfortable 5°C to 10°C, even during high-energy outputs.
